Html CSS弯曲图像并添加阴影
我有一个图像,想这样显示:Html CSS弯曲图像并添加阴影,html,css,Html,Css,我有一个图像,想这样显示: 添加边框 弯曲它 添加阴影 附加的图像显示了它的外观(白色矩形包含原始图像) 我试过了,但我不具备归档这三个需求的CSS技能。(被阴影方向和弯曲卡住) 检查此项 <div class="box effect"> <h3>Effect</h3> </div> 纯css无法实现此阴影!看看这个@jiff为什么不是这个阴影?谢谢+1谢谢!这是可以合作的。我会在你的答案的顶部工作,看看我是否能得到阴影的梯度。另外,
- 添加边框
- 弯曲它
- 添加阴影
<div class="box effect">
<h3>Effect</h3>
</div>
纯css无法实现此阴影!看看这个@jiff为什么不是这个阴影?谢谢+1谢谢!这是可以合作的。我会在你的答案的顶部工作,看看我是否能得到阴影的梯度。另外,你的影子是长方形的,而不是三角形的,也许这就是@Darren Sweeney评论的意思
.box h3{
text-align:center;
position:relative;
top:80px;
}
.box {
width:20%;
height:200px;
background:#E8C300;
margin:40px auto;
}
.effect
{
position: relative;
}
.effect:before, .effect:after
{
z-index: -1;
position: absolute;
content: "";
bottom: 0;
left: 10px;
width: 10px;
height: 50%;
max-height: 300px;
background: rgba(119, 119, 119, 0);
box-shadow: -14px -1px 7px #777;
transform: rotate(5deg);
}
.effect:after
{
transform: rotate(-5deg);
top: 0px;
left: 10px;
}